The Guardian’s article, Oxfam launches Humankind Index to measure wellbeing (The Guardian, 24.04.12) was based on a survey conducted by Oxfam Scotland, in association with the Fraser of Allander Institute. It revealed that Scots rate a warm home and good health higher than wealth.] http://www.guardian.co.uk/society/2012/apr/24/oxfam-humankind-index-measure-wellbeing?newsfeed=true

The Herald published a column by Professor Colin Mason of the Hunter Centre for Entrepreneurship on May 8 in which he criticised the lack of strategic thinking about how to promote entrepreneurship in Scotland and advocated the establishment of a think tank to fill this gap. His column was accompanied by the paper’s own commentary on his views. (http://www.heraldscotland.com/business/markets-economy/call-for-coherent-enterprise-policy.17518855)
